Republican politicians have amplified anti-Islamic rhetoric during the ongoing war with Iran, prompting widespread condemnation from civil rights advocates and Democratic lawmakers who describe the statements as dangerous and bigoted. The hateful language has surged online and been echoed by prominent GOP officials, creating additional challenges for Muslim Americans already facing heightened scrutiny during the two-week-old conflict. Civil rights groups warn that such rhetoric from elected officials legitimizes discrimination and could incite violence against Muslim communities across the country. The controversy has drawn sharp criticism from Democratic lawmakers who argue that political leaders should be working to unite Americans rather than scapegoating religious minorities during wartime. Maya Berry of the Arab American Institute discussed the escalating concerns about religious hatred with PBS NewsHour's Geoff Bennett.
